Ontario Nurses' Association launching constitutional challenge over lack of right to strike
The Ontario Nurses' Association is launching a constitutional challenge of a law that prevents them from taking any form of job action during the bargaining process, a move hospitals are calling deeply troubling.

New AI Protections and a Merged Pension Plan: Inside SAG-AFTRA’s Four-Year Deal With Studios

The agreement, which was reached May 2, also raises minimum rates by 3 percent annually and gives the union the right to bargain on behalf of choreographers.

#Victorian #Greens criticise failure to introduce donation reforms.

The #VictorianGreens leader, #EllenSandell, has criticised the state government for failing to introduce donation reforms to parliament this week.

Speaking outside parliament, she told reporters #theGreens have heard “very little” from the government in the last few days after weeks of negotiations. Sandell went on:

“I do not know what is holding #Labor back. I can only conclude that Labor is not interested in stopping dark money flowing into politics, and want to keep a whole bunch of #corporate and #billionaire #donors for themselves, because the Greens we have an open door, and we’ve said, come and talk to us and we would be happy to talk about laws that actually stop this dark money flowing into Victorian politics.”

While the major parties are mulling increasing the donation cap, she said it shouldn’t be increased:

“We think that the donation cap, which is just under $5,000, is fine where it is. That allows people to make a small donation but it does not allow corporations and billionaires to donate tens of thousands, hundreds of thousands or millions of dollars to influence our politics.”

Sandell said there was a “pathway” to pass reforms via the Greens and the crossbench:

“We are happy to move very quickly if they bring #legislation that closes these dodgy #loopholes and puts a cap on #politicaldonations, we’re happy to do that, and I don’t understand why they haven’t brought that legislation this week or last week.” #auspol
